Output ed17fd97b792c5ced50c4c47eef4e4b389df6d9af49f465b6fd75de26b9a8402:57

value
297912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 296eb2d849a17e497f5658fc267fa1cbba52b80f OP_EQUAL
address
35U6EtBXuYBmfi1WPMAUzGgPhkGLiirqtA
transaction
ed17fd97b792c5ced50c4c47eef4e4b389df6d9af49f465b6fd75de26b9a8402
confirmations
234592
spent
true